Activities 2010


 
December 2010
07.12. Brown Bag Research Seminar at the Research Institute of Prof. von Krogh, ETH Zurich
Lecture with Chris Steyaert: "Towards a performative view of entrepreneuring: A conceptual, methodological and empirical outline"
01.12. Tagung des Deutschen Jugendinstituts e.V. München (DJI): Gender und Familie. (Un)klare Verhältnisse?
Vortrag von Julia Nentwich: "Neue Mütter und Väter: Heterosexuelle Elternschaft zwischen Binarität und Subversion"
November 2010
10.11. Colloquium with Ahu Tatli, Queen Mary University of London, School of Business and Management
"With Bourdieu, reflexivity beyond self-reflection"
04./05.11. SÖF - Nachhaltiger Konsum - Diffusionsseminar 2010 des Themenschwerpunktes 'Vom Wissen zum Handeln - neue Wege zum nachhaltigen Konsum in Bad Brückenau
Teilnahme von Julia Nentwich für das Energieprojekt: Soziale, ökologische und ökonomische Dimensionen eines nachhaltigen Energiekonsums in Wohngebäuden
October 2010
13.10. Colloquium with Ann Cunliffe
Ann Cunliffe in dialog with Björn Müller: "From Reflection to Practical Reflexivity: Experiential Learning as Lived Experience"
06.10. Colloquium with Mats Alvesson
Mats Alvesson in dialog with Patrizia Hoyer: "Reflecting on Reflexivity: Reflexive Textual Practices in Organization and Management Theory"
September 2010
29./30.09. Tagung an der evang. Akademie Loccum: Wenn weniger mehr ist - Nachhaltiger Energiekonsum in Wohngebäuden
Vortrag von Ursula Offenberger: "Mann oder Frau? Ist das für einen (nachhaltigen) Wärmekonsum von Bedeutung?"
Öffentliche Schlusstagung des Seco-Home-Projekts
29.09. Colloquium with Chris Land
Chris Land in dialog with Roy Sellars "Organization/Literature: Exploring the Seam"
28.09. 47. Kongress der Deutschen Gesellschaft für Psychologie (DGPs), Bremen
Zwei Präsentationen vom Team Hagemann, Ritzmann und Kluge: Crew Resource Management in der Feuerwehr und Integration von Crew Resource Management- und Safety-Aspekten im Training von Kabinenpersonal.
20.09. 29th Conference of the European Association of Aviation Psychology, Budapest H
Conferencepaper and seminar with Sandrina Ritzmann, Annette Kluge and Vera Hagemann: Developing non-technical competencies and employing behavior-based training to advance crew resource management training for flight attendants. 
15.-17.09. Symposium on the Politics and Aesthetics of Organization
Funded by the Haniel Foundation and the University of St. Gallen, Institute of Organizational Psychology
05.09. 11th International CINet Conference in Zürich
Keynote Presentation Chris Steyaert for the CIYA Workshop: "Images of Learning and Invention in Management Education" 
03.09. 14th International Workshop on Teamworking IWOT, Edinburgh, Scotland UK
Paper presented by Vera Hagemann, Annette Kluge and Sandrina Ritzmann: High Responsibility Teams - Teamwork Context-Specific Transfer of Crew Resource Management Training from Aviation to other Teams within High Reliability Organisations.
03.09. EASST Conference "Practicing science and technology, performing the social", Trento, Italien
Konferenzpapier von Ursula Offenberger und Julia Nentwich: Intertwined practices of gender and technology: The case of home heating
August 2010
Published: Relational Practices, Participative Organizing.
Chris Steyaert and Bart Van Looy
01.08. Start SNF-Project: Disclosing New Worlds: Artistic Entrepreneuring through Designed Fictions
Team Members: Chris Steyaert (Team-Manager), Laurent Marti und Christoph Michels
06.-10.08.

Annual Meeting der Academy of Management 2010 in Montréal, Canada
Paper presented by Chris Steyaert and Pascal Dey: "Caring and Daring in Setting the Research Agenda of Social Entrepreneurship"
Chris Steyaert is discussant in PDW on Social Entrepreneurship: Future Directions in Education and Research, and in the Symposium on Reclaiming diversity for organization studies: Daring to care about equality at work.

June/July 2010
28.06.-03.07.

26th EGOS Colloquium 2010 in Lissabon, Portugal
Chris Steyaert: Convenor of the Sub-theme "Englishization and Language Diversity in Contemporary Organizational Life"

Paper presented by Claudine Gaibrois and Chris Steyaert: "Towards a reflexive politics of translation and language in management and organization studies"

Paper presented by Christoph Michels and Laurent Marti: "Enacting ethnography: multiplying the organization"

21.-23.06.

Gender, Work and Organization in Keele, University Staffordshire UK
with Julia Nentwich and Patrizia Hoyer: "Theorizing resistance: practicing gender, change and resistance"

Acceptance SNF-Forschungsprojekt des NFP 60: "Bauecken, Puppenstuben und Waldtage: (Un)doing gender in Kinderkrippen"
Julia Nentwich and Franziska Vogt

03.06. Entrepreneurship workshop: Building capacity in the new 'European' School of Entrepreneurship an der Newcastle University
with Chris Steyaert and Michel Bachmann: "Far from Innocent: Reconceptualizing Method in Entrepreneurship Studies"
May 2010
18.05. Public Guestlecture with Julia Nentwich at Rostock University
Veränderung durch "Trouble"? Veränderungspotentiale neuer Formen von Elternschaft
April 2010
12.04. Brown Bag with Ellen O'Connor
Separating business and society in education, science and the professions - The cas of the U.S., 1881 - 1948 
13.04. Brown Bag with André Spicer
Unmasking the entrepreneur

The politics of narrating social entrepreneurship
Pascal Dey and Chris Steyaert
March 2010
25.03. Brown Bag with Bengt Johannisson
Towards a practice Theory of entrepreneuring 
February 2010

Annual report 2009 of the psychological counseling service
Dörte Resch, Björn Müller, Patrizia Hoyer, Florian Schulz und Chris Steyaert
January 2010
29./30.01. OPSY-offsite in Teufen
published:

Queering Space: Heterotopic Life in Derek Jarman's Garden
Chris Steyaert

Home Heating and the Co-construction of Gender, Technology and Sustainability
Ursula Offenberger and Julia Nentwich

Die Finanzmarktkrise unter Genderaspekten. Von der Krise der Finanzmärkte zu einer Krise der Männlichkeit
Gudrun Sander, Julia Nentwich, Ursula Offenberger

Von "Frauen in Führungspositionen" zu "doing gender at work"? Konzeptionalisierungen von Geschlecht in der deutschsprachigen Arbeits- und Organisationspsychologie
Julia Nentwich and Martina Stangel-Meseke
